William Osler Quote

Nature, the great Moloch, which exacts a frightful tax of human blood, sparing neither young nor old; taking the child from the cradle, the mother from her babe, and the father from the family.


Aequanimitas, with Other Addresses to Medical Students, Nurses and Practitioners of Medicine (ed. 1926)
